How to Choose the Right Used Bicycle Wheels

Selecting the right wheels for your child’s bicycle is essential. Here are some key factors to consider:

1. Size Matters

When it comes to bicycles, the size of the wheels is paramount. Bikes for young children typically come with smaller wheels while older kids may need larger ones. Common sizes for kids’ bikes are 12”, 16”, 20”, and 24”. Ensure that the wheel size aligns with the frame size of the bike your child will be using.

2. Condition of the Wheels

Always inspect the wheels carefully before purchase. Look for signs of wear and tear such as dents, rust, or damage to the spokes. Spin the wheels and check for wobbling; they should rotate smoothly without any irregular motion. Make sure the tires have sufficient tread and are not overly worn or cracked.

3. Brand Reliability

Just like bikes, different brands offer varying levels of durability and quality in their wheels. Brands known for their high-quality products often provide better performance and safety. Research reputable brands and seek them out when choosing used bicycle wheels.

4. Compatibility with the Bike

Ensure that the wheels you are considering are compatible with the existing bike components. Look for specific measurements such as the hub width and brake compatibility. Ideally, take your bike along when shopping to test the wheels and ensure they fit perfectly.

Maintaining Used Bicycle Wheels

Proper maintenance can extend the lifespan of used bicycle wheels and ensure that your child continues to enjoy a safe ride:

1. Regular Cleaning

Keep the wheels clean and free of dirt and debris. A simple wipe-down after each ride will help prevent build-up that can wear the wheels down over time.

2. Checking Tire Inflation

Keep an eye on the tire pressure. Proper inflation helps to maintain the shape of the tires and provides optimal traction. Refer to the manufacturer’s specifications for the correct pressure levels.

3. Periodic Inspections

Take the time to conduct regular inspections of wheel components, checking for any signs of damage or loosening. Ensure that spokes remain tight and true to avoid handling issues.
